-
-
Notifications
You must be signed in to change notification settings - Fork 2.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Link to GitHub contributors in about dialog #7319
Conversation
Remove AUTHORS file workflow
Alternatives: Maintain "All Contributors" (contributing ideas, discussions, feedback): https://github.com/all-contributors/all-contributors. This is much effort and causes huge mental workload. We want to spend our energy on fixing issues and providing issue feedback. We accept that contributors contributing something before the GitHub area (on SourceForge) are not listed explicitly after merging this PR. They are still listed in v5.1 and earlier. They can also be found at the link. jabref/scripts/generate-authors.sh Line 54 in 3ebba86
|
While working on it, we also renamed "Developers" to "Maintainers", since @JabRef/developers are more the overall maintainers. IMHO, this is more welcoming to contributors, because they are also developers, but not maintainers of JabRef. We as maintainers are also developers. |
Co-authored-by: Oliver Kopp <kopp.dev@gmail.com>
What about core developers and contributer? |
+1 for removing the authors and also for this
We could put the file at |
Another tool is "true-contributors", which also lists issue reporters, etc. --> https://github.com/100Automations/true-github-contributors#readme. Not too bad, too, IMHO. |
Using |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M, one small comment, then it can be merged.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't really have a strong opinion on these changes.
As long as somehow the contributors who like to be known (and also those of the sourceforge-era) get credit for their work somehow, I'm fine with the changes.
I did not receive any explicit request. Thus, I would continue here and handle "exceptions" as soon as someone raises his voice. |
…dtask * upstream/master: Update guidelines-for-setting-up-a-local-workspace.md (#7339) Updates to colored group indicator for cited entries (#7173) Add some special fields as default columns (#7286) Add a more descriptive path when Directory cannot be found (#7232) Bump antlr4 from 4.9 to 4.9.1 (#7327) Bump unirest-java from 3.11.09 to 3.11.10 (#7329) Bump mockito-core from 3.6.28 to 3.7.0 (#7328) Bump antlr4-runtime from 4.9 to 4.9.1 (#7330) Bump gittools/actions from v0.9.7 to v0.9.8 (#7331) Update to gradle 6.8 (#7324) Link to GitHub contributors in about dialog (#7319) Fix snapcraft upload (#7263)
Remove AUTHORS file
Reason
Solutions
Decision